BRIEF DESCRIPTION OF POSITION
The Theology teacher is a 10.5 month, exempt position that reports to the Chair of the Theology Department, and the administrative team of Principal and Vice Principals.

ESSENTIAL JOB FUNCTIONS

  • Demonstrate passion and expertise in the teaching of the Catholic faith, specifically Scripture, Morality and Church History.
  • Well-versed in multiple areas of the Catholic faith tradition and Holy Cross.
  • Proficient in technology use and willing to incorporate it into the classroom to engage learners.
  • Willingness to differentiate learning to reach a range of student learning styles.
  • Adapt lessons for students of various faith backgrounds.
  • Instruct 4-5 full credit Theology classes each semester, assigned at the discretion of the Theology Department Chair.
  • Participate in school-wide and department meetings and professional growth opportunities.
  • Engage in the life of the school community through presence at school Masses, assemblies, rallies, class retreats, sporting events, visual and performing arts events, etc.
  • Chaperone and supervisory responsibilities during school day and some evenings and weekends.
  • Meet with students and parents,as needed, during x period, before, and after school.
  • Write college letters of recommendation for students when appropriate.

Requirements

EDUCATION AND QUALIFICATIONS

  • A degree in Theology or a related field, Bachelor minimum, Masters preferred.
  • Credential or Religious Studies Certification from the Archdiocese of Los Angeles.
  • Ability to develop and implement an effective and engaging curriculum.
  • Ability to relate to high school students, and build positive relationships while maintaining healthy boundaries.
  • Willingness to collaborate, problem solve, and share best practices with colleagues.
  • High-level of familiarity and competence across cultures and multiple perspectives.
  • Familiarity and competence in technology skills, and desire to keep learning.
  • Must have excellent classroom management, communication, and organization skills.
